DETERMINE THE PRICE PER POUND USING MICROSOFT EXCEL


A worksheet lists food products in column A. Column B shows the corresponding weight in pounds, and column C contains the total price. What is the price per pound?

To calculate the price per pound:

1. In a workshop, enter the data shown in Figure 1-30, or use your own data.
2. Select cells D2:D8.
3. Type the following formula: =C2/B2.
4. Press <-Ctrl+Enter->.
